How to increase the number 143 by 1,879.9% percent of its value?
Value of Percentage Increase. New Value
- A percentage value is nothing but a fraction with a denominator of 100:
- 1,879.9% = 1,879.9/100 = 1,879.9 ÷ 100 = 18.799
- To increase a positive number add the 'Value of Percentage Increase' to it.
- To increase a negative number, don't add to it, but subtract from it the 'Value of Percentage Increase'.
Value of Percentage Increase =
Percentage of the Increase % × The original value =
1,879.9% × 143
New Value =
The original value + Value of Percentage Increase =
143 + 1,879.9% × 143
